Ответы пользователя по тегу Nginx
  • Как установить wildcard сертификат на сервер?

    @UlitkaRUS
    Добрый день.
    Для установки необходимы три файла: файл сертификата домена.crt (или cer и т.п.), файл ключа .key и файл цепочки сертификатов удостоверяющего центра.

    Перед установкой на nginx необходимо объединить файл сертификата с файлом цепочки УЦ, чтобы получилась конструкция:
    -----BEGIN CERTIFICATE-----
    #Cертификат вашего домена#
    -----END CERTIFICATE-----
    -----BEGIN CERTIFICATE-----
    #Промежуточный сертификат#
    -----END CERTIFICATE-----
    -----BEGIN CERTIFICATE-----
    #Корневой сертификат#
    -----END CERTIFICATE-----

    Полученный общий файл сертификата+цепочка и файл ключа копируем на сервер и прописываем в VirtualHost для 443 порта:

    ssl on;
    ssl_certificate /etc/nginx/ssl/domain+ca.crt;
    ssl_certificate_key /etc/nginx/ssl/domain.key;
    Ответ написан
    Комментировать